Output 34051a24adf44d36879d7991596023c15e7f3330cf7f43df6b2961e1291a8484:0

value
18746215
script pubkey
OP_0 OP_PUSHBYTES_20 65d2c4a96a04f6c7b2d087305e5be484034db1a2
address
bc1qvhfvf2t2qnmv0vkssuc9uklyssp5mvdzn88f3z
transaction
34051a24adf44d36879d7991596023c15e7f3330cf7f43df6b2961e1291a8484
spent
true